Secians are beautiful, winged creatures, the tiniest of all the races of Aradath. Born with ruby-red eyes and dazzling blonde hair, they charm nearly everyone with their friendly nature.
Honored by the gods with the gift of empathy, they are the world’s finest healers. Secians are extremely helpful by nature and will often begin healing an injured traveler immediately.
They can be found wherever Dragons dwell. Secians are essential to Dragonkind, bonded by ancient origins. They are extremely fond of jewels, diamonds among their favorites.
Background
Secians are remnants of the powerful city-state of Secia, changed during the Great Change. They are both protected by Dragonkind and protectors of it.
No one knows how this bond began, but it is strong and unquestionable. Secians are overly fond of jewels and gemstones, perhaps because the Great Change stripped away the embedded jewels they once had.
They still consider Arachnians part of their family and do not understand the hostility they receive from them.

Temperament
Secians are almost always in high spirits and unfailingly kind. They are highly religious and finely tuned to the sufferings of others. A Secian will never purposely harm a sentient being.
Tendencies
Secians are peacemakers who deplore violence and cruelty. They will not knowingly break laws or lie.
To other races, Secian actions can seem blind or driven because they will always rush to the aid of a Dragon. The bond between the two races is intense and affectionate, even between strangers.
Pain feels like a horrible itch to a Secian. They will remove it, remove themselves from it, or let it end quickly.
Traits
Advantages: Quick recovery, tiny size makes them hard to hit, very light and quick, highly intelligent and charming. Flight with little effort and empathic healing. Many bond with a dragon and gain benefits from their bondmate.
Hindrances: Very weak and carry very little. Empathic healing can backfire; if a Secian harms a creature in close combat, they feel that pain and can die from the backlash.
Abilities: Flight, great healing ability, and quick movement.
Alignment: Orderly
Professions: Most commonly Heart Clerics and Rune-Mages. Less common: Sword Clerics, Hand Clerics, and Psions.
